Prohibited Signs in Lynbrook

  • No sign or part thereof shall contain or consist of banners, posters, pennants, ribbons, streamers, spinners or other similar moving, fluttering or revolving devices. Said devices, as well as strings of lights, shall not be used for the purposes of advertising or attracting attention when not part of a sign.
  • Billboards and fluttering devices are prohibited.
  • Any illuminated sign or lighting device shall employ only lights emitting a light of constant intensity.
  • No sign shall be illuminated by or contain flashing, intermittent, rotating or moving light or lights.
  • No illuminated sign containing changing or scrolling messages shall be permitted unless each separate message remains displayed for a period of at least seven seconds before changing.
  • No illuminated sign or lighting device shall be placed or directed so as to permit the beams or illumination therefrom to be directed upon a public street, highway, sidewalk or adjacent premises where it creates a glare or reflection that constitutes a traffic hazard or nuisance.
  • No nonaccessory signs shall be placed on any building or structure or on any premises.
  • No sign shall be painted on any exterior walls of any building or structure, fence or retaining wall or roof of any building or structure.
  • No projecting sign shall be erected.
  • No portable sign shall be placed on any building or on any premises.
  • No signs shall be placed on the roof of any building, nor shall any sign extend above the front or face of any building.
  • No temporary sign shall be placed on the front or face of a building or on any premises, except as provided in § 203-6.
  • No signs shall be permitted on a fence.
  • No sign, whether new or existing, shall hereafter be erected or altered, except in conformity with the provisions of this chapter.
  • Signs must be kept clean, neatly painted, and free from all hazards, such as but not limited to faulty wiring and loose fastenings, and must be maintained at all times in such safe condition so as not to be detrimental to the public health or safety.
  • No person shall erect any sign as defined herein without first obtaining a permit therefor from the Superintendent of Buildings, except as otherwise herein provided.

Exempt Signs in Lynbrook

  • Signs advertising the sale, lease or rental of the premises upon which the sign is located, not exceeding three square feet in area, affixed to the building or structure advertised, and meeting specified conditions, are permitted in any use district without a permit.
  • Professional nameplates not exceeding 18 inches by nine inches are permitted in any use district without a permit.
  • Signs denoting the name and address of occupants, not exceeding 18 inches by nine inches, are permitted in any use district without a permit.
  • In residential districts, architect/engineer/contractor signs on construction sites, not exceeding six square feet (single-faced), are permitted without a permit.
  • In Commercial, Industrial and Light Manufacturing Districts, interior signs affixed to or displayed in a window, provided no single sign exceeds 33 1/3% of the window area and each windowpane's sign area does not exceed 33 1/3% of that pane, are permitted without a permit.
  • Signs required to be maintained or posted by law or governmental codes, rules or regulations are permitted without a permit.
  • Private traffic signs (directional, regulatory, warning or informational signs of a noncommercial nature in the public interest) not exceeding six square feet are permitted without a permit.
  • "No parking" signs on private streets, driveways or parking lots, not to exceed 18 inches wide by 24 inches high, minimum 30 feet between signs, are permitted without a permit.

Sign Plan & Submission Notes for Lynbrook

  • No explicit reference to a master sign plan or universal sign plan requirement is present in the general provisions; individual permits are required for most signs except those specifically exempted.
  • Applications for inclusion in the overlay district must contain a signage plan that complies with the provisions of the article.
  • The signage plan in the overlay district must depict and describe signs which are harmonious with the character and aesthetics of the neighborhood as determined by the Board of Trustees after a public hearing.
  • In the overlay district, signage for hotels and multiple dwellings is subject to additional approval and requirements via the signage plan and Village Board discretion.
